Reaching Edinburgh from Forres involves a journey of approximately 250 kilometers. The most popular method is by train, which typically requires a change at Inverness or Perth. Driving via the A9 provides a direct route through the heart of the Highlands, taking roughly 3.5 to 4 hours. Edinburgh, the capital of Scotland, is renowned for its historic castle and vibrant cultural scene. Both modes of transport offer stunning views of the Scottish landscape.
Total Distance: 250 km driving distance, 190 km straight-line air distance.
